Default tial wastegate q's please help........almost done with install

Okay a few questions on tial wastegate 38mm....

Does the O ring need to be in there???

And when i close my hood, the wastegate is laying sideways on lovefab shorty with elbow.... the banjo fitting is directly up......so when my hood shuts the nut goes through hood or woul basically.....is thre anyway that i can rotate the wastegate? I mean what im asking is can I just take off those allen nuts and rotate it sidways or no? thanks

yes you must have the o-ring in the wastegate that is what seals the piston when closed. also o-ring from bottom or the banjo-ring yes you need it for sealing purposes.
